Summary
Welltower Inc. (WELL) announced significant capital markets activity through an 8-K filing on March 28, 2025. The company has entered into a new, expansive Equity Distribution Agreement allowing for the potential sale of up to $7.5 billion of its common stock through an "At-the-Market" (ATM) offering. This agreement replaces a prior one and significantly increases the potential capital that can be raised over time. The ATM offering includes provisions for forward sales, which allow Welltower to potentially receive proceeds at a future date, though with flexibility for cash or net share settlement. In addition to the ATM offering, Welltower also filed a new automatic shelf registration statement and related prospectus supplements. These filings cover the potential issuance or resale of shares related to the exchange of its senior notes, potential issuance of shares in connection with its DownREIT and OP unit structures, and the resale of shares issued as acquisition consideration. The extensive legal and tax opinions from Gibson, Dunn & Crutcher LLP accompany these filings, underscoring the company's proactive approach to managing its capital structure and providing liquidity for various corporate actions and outstanding securities.
